    For smaller destinations within Texas or for more cost-effective flight options, common layovers might include Chicago O'Hare Airport (ORD) or Denver International Airport (DEN), depending on the airline and specific route.

  • If I want to visit the Houston Zoo which airport should I fly to?

    If you're planning to visit the Houston Zoo, the best airport to fly into is William P. Hobby Airport (HOU). This airport is closer to the zoo compared to Houston's other major airport, George Bush Intercontinental Airport (IAH), offering more direct and quicker access. With various transportation options available from HOU, you can easily reach the Houston Zoo and start exploring one of the city's most popular attractions.

  • Texas is home to several major airports, including Dallas/Fort Worth International Airport (DFW) for North Texas, George Bush Intercontinental Airport (IAH) in Houston for the Gulf Coast region, Austin-Bergstrom International Airport (AUS) in the state capital, and San Antonio International Airport (SAT) for South-Central Texas. Select the airport that best aligns with your travel plans in Texas.
  • Major carriers like American Airlines, Delta, and Southwest Airlines offer flights from MSP to these key Texas airports. American Airlines and Delta frequently provide direct flights to Dallas/Fort Worth International Airport and George Bush Intercontinental Airport, while Southwest Airlines might be your go-to for direct flights to Austin and San Antonio.
